Borrelia miyamotoi–Associated Neuroborreliosis in Immunocompromised Person

Katharina Boden, Sabine Lobenstein, Beate Hermann, Gabriele Margos, Volker Fingerle

Open full text 107 citations

Abstract

Borrelia miyamotoi is a newly recognized human pathogen in the relapsing fever group of spirochetes.We investigated a case of B. miyamotoi infection of the central nervous system resembling B. burgdorferi-induced Lyme neuroborreliosis and determined that this emergent agent of central nervous system infection can be diagnosed with existing methods.
